Why "Database Internals" Stands Out Among Database Books
Understanding database internals is crucial for anyone working with large-scale data systems, distributed storage, or high-performance applications. Unlike introductory books that focus on SQL syntax or basic CRUD operations, "Database Internals" explains the mechanics behind storage engines, transaction processing, replication, and consensus algorithms.
Many readers praise the book for demystifying complex concepts such as:
- Log-structured merge trees (LSM-trees) and B-trees
- Concurrency control methods including locking and multiversion concurrency control (MVCC)
- Distributed consensus protocols like Raft and Paxos
- Replication and partitioning strategies for fault tolerance and scalability
This deep dive into the nuts and bolts of database systems makes it an indispensable resource for engineers aiming to build or optimize databases, or simply to understand why their systems behave the way they do.

Additional Resources to Complement Your Study of Database Internals
While the book is comprehensive, pairing it with other materials can broaden your perspective:
Online Courses and Tutorials
Platforms like Coursera, Udemy, and edX offer courses on database systems and distributed computing that align well with the topics from the book.
Research Papers and Whitepapers
Many modern databases publish architectural papers that detail their internals — for example, Google’s Bigtable, Amazon Dynamo, or Apache Cassandra. Reading these alongside the book can bridge theory and real-world implementation.
Open-Source Database Projects
Exploring source code from projects like PostgreSQL, RocksDB, or TiDB on GitHub can reveal practical applications of internal concepts like storage engines and transaction management.

Analyzing the Content and Coverage of Database Internals
Database Internals by Alex Petrov is a comprehensive guide that dives deeply into the architecture and inner workings of modern database systems. Its content is structured to progressively build a reader’s understanding from fundamental concepts to advanced topics such as:
- Storage engines and their data structures (e.g., B+ trees, LSM trees)
- Transaction processing and ACID compliance
- Replication and fault tolerance mechanisms
- Distributed consensus algorithms and their role in consistency
- Performance optimization techniques and trade-offs
The book is praised for its clear explanations, real-world examples, and code snippets that help bridge theory with practice. Readers who find GitHub repositories with code implementations inspired by the book can significantly enhance their hands-on learning experience.
Comparison with Other Database Internals Resources
When comparing Database Internals with other literature or online resources, several factors stand out:
- Depth vs. Accessibility: Some academic papers or specialized textbooks provide more mathematically rigorous explanations, whereas Petrov’s book is praised for balancing technical depth with readability.
- Practical Code Examples: The inclusion of code samples, often replicated or extended in GitHub repositories, makes it easier for learners to experiment directly.
- Coverage of Modern Distributed Systems: The book addresses both traditional relational databases and emerging NoSQL and distributed systems, a feature not always present in older texts.
In contrast, online tutorials or blog posts on GitHub may cover specific topics in isolation but rarely offer the comprehensive, structured approach found in Database Internals.
